Feladat ütemező

A RoolWikiBÓL

(Változatok közti eltérés)
2010. június 11., 11:38 változat (szerkesztés)
Kovacsicsz (Vita | szerkesztései)
(<h2 style="padding:3px; color:#4682b4; text-align:left; font-size:100%; margin-bottom:5px;margin-top:0;margin-left:25px;margin-right:-4px;">'''Feladat ütemező'''</h2>)
← Előző változtatások
2010. június 11., 11:51 változat (szerkesztés) (undo)
Kovacsicsz (Vita | szerkesztései)

Következő változtatások →
26. sor: 26. sor:
**** Órák: 1 **** Órák: 1
*** Minden kedden reggel 5 és délután 16 órakor *** Minden kedden reggel 5 és délután 16 órakor
 +**** Percek: 0
 +**** Órák: 5, és 16
 +**** Hét napjai: Kedd
 +*** Ha több eltérő struktúrájú időpontban szeretnénk futtatni, akkor több ütemterv felvétele szükséges.
 +* Eljárás létrehozása, ahol név, megjegyzés, program szöveg és az adatbázis név megadása szükséges. Az itt megadott program szöveg kerül futtatásra a megadott adatbázisban.
 +
<br> <br>

2010. június 11., 11:51 változat

Feladat ütemező

  • A feladat ütemező munkafüzetben előre ütemezett feladatok kiadása lehetséges, melynek elérhetősége Admin/PostgreSQL/Feladat ütemező.

A munkafüzet több részre tagolódik:
  • Ütemező fül
    • Feladat - Adott feladathoz lehet felvenni ütemtervet és eljárást. A feladatnál látható, hogy mikor volt az utolsó futása, mikor lesz a következő futása.
    • Ütemterv - Az eljárás futatásának ütemtervének megadása lehetséges.
    • Eljárás - Az ütemtervben megadottak alapján milyen programszöveg, mely adatbázisban kerüljön futtatásra.
  • Futás eredménye fül
    • Feladat napló - Adott feladat futásainak időpontja, időtartama, és a futás eredményének státusza látható.
    • Eljárás napló - A naplóban a feladatnaplóhoz kapcsolódóan látható az eredmény. Hiba esetén a kimenet oszlopban látható a hiba oka.
  • Beállítások fül
    • A feladatok létrehozásához szükséges kapcsolati adatok megadása. Jelenleg postgres felhasználó tudja üzemeltetni.


Analyze időzített futtatására példa:
  • Feladat létrehozása, ahol a név, megjegyzés megadása szükséges.
  • Ütemterv megadása, ahol a név, megjegyzés, futtatás kezdete, és az időpont(ok) megadása szükséges. Ha valamely időtartamig szeretnénk ütemezetten futtatni, akkor a futtatás vége megadása is szükséges.
    • Időpontok megadásának értelmezése:
      • Minden nap éjjel 1 órakor fusson
        • Percek: 0
        • Órák: 1
      • Minden kedden reggel 5 és délután 16 órakor
        • Percek: 0
        • Órák: 5, és 16
        • Hét napjai: Kedd
      • Ha több eltérő struktúrájú időpontban szeretnénk futtatni, akkor több ütemterv felvétele szükséges.
  • Eljárás létrehozása, ahol név, megjegyzés, program szöveg és az adatbázis név megadása szükséges. Az itt megadott program szöveg kerül futtatásra a megadott adatbázisban.


A munkafüzet futatásához szükséges telepítések:
  • dblink kapcsolat felépítéséhez szükséges postgres összetevő telepítés, mely telepítését adatbázis karbantartó informatikus tudja elvégezni.
  • pgagent telepítése - A pgAdmin-hoz kapcsolódó pgAgent.sql fájlban található eljárások betöltése a postgres adatbázisba.
Személyes eszközök